1. Understand Your Home's Specific Needs
Before selecting an HVAC service, assess your home's particular heating and cooling requirements. Larger homes in Franklin often need zoned systems that cater to different temperatures in various rooms. Basic system installations can cost anywhere from $3,000 to $7,000 depending on the complexity and efficiency ratings. Knowing what you need beforehand allows for a tailored HVAC service that can optimize your comfort.
2. Check for Licensing and Insurance
Make sure the HVAC service you choose is fully licensed and insured. In Franklin, qualified technicians must meet specific licensing requirements. Hiring a company lacking these credentials can cost you in potential fines or, worse, unsafe installations. Always ask for proof of insurance, which protects you in case of any mishaps during installation or repairs.
3. Explore Customer Reviews and Testimonials
Delve into customer feedback to gauge the reliability of HVAC services. Websites like Yelp or Google Reviews provide insight into the experiences of Franklin residents with various companies. Pay attention to comments related to punctuality, professionalism, and quality of work. A pattern of positive feedback can guide you toward trustworthy service providers, while negative trends may serve as warning signs.
4. Ask About Energy Efficiency Options
As energy costs climb, consider HVAC services that prioritize energy-efficient solutions. Systems with high SEER ratings can significantly reduce your energy bills. In Franklin, an energy-efficient HVAC installation may range from $4,000 to $10,000, but the long-term savings can justify the upfront investment. Don't hesitate to ask for audits on energy usage to identify improvements.
5. Get Multiple Quotes
It's wise to obtain at least three quotes from different HVAC service providers before making a decision. Franklin residents can typically find competitive rates, and this practice allows you to compare not just costs, but also the scope of services offered. Ensure that each quote includes the same services for an equitable comparisonβthis will help you make an informed decision.
6. Prioritize Local Expertise
Selecting an HVAC service familiar with local building codes and climate can provide critical advantages. Providers based in Franklin understand the common issues that arise from the areaβs weather patterns, as well as any permitting requirements for installations or modifications. Their local knowledge can aid in more effective solutions tailored to your home.

When to Call a Professional
Determining when to attempt DIY repairs versus when to engage a professional HVAC technician can be a daunting task. While minor filter changes and thermostat adjustments are manageable tasks for most homeowners, certain issues require expert attention. For Franklin residents, knowing the signs of potential HVAC troubles becomes crucial.
- Inconsistent temperatures throughout the home
- Unusual noises from the unit
- Increased energy bills without changes in usage
- The system frequently cycles on and off
- Visible leaks or moisture around the unit
- Failure to produce cool or heat air
Situations like these not only call for a trained eye but also can prevent further damage and costly repairs, making it sensible to consult a professional. Frequently Asked Questions
What types of HVAC systems are most common in Franklin?
In Franklin, traditional central air systems and HVAC units with heat pumps are widely used due to their efficiency in handling seasonal temperature swings. Newer energy-efficient models are becoming increasingly popular as well.
When should I schedule HVAC maintenance services?
It's recommended to have your HVAC system serviced at least once a year. Schedule maintenance before the heating season in fall or cooling season in spring for optimal performance.
How can I improve my home's energy efficiency?
Upgrading to a modern, energy-efficient HVAC system is one significant step. Additionally, regular maintenance, using programmable thermostats, and improving home insulation can contribute to better energy efficiency.
What are the signs my HVAC system needs replacement?
If your system is over 15 years old, has rising energy bills, or requires frequent repairs, it may be time to consider a replacement. An HVAC technician can provide a thorough assessment.
How long does a typical HVAC installation take?
Generally, an HVAC system installation in Franklin takes about one to three days. This can vary based on the complexity of the system and specifics of your home.
